Purpose of the Role

  • An experienced Electrical FM Engineer is required to manage all Electrical tasks on site at our Wolverhampton Site.
  • They will be responsible for managing all aspects of the FM activities within the building (Electrical Bias), ranging from but not limited to, reactive and planned maintenance (planning and participation), through to supporting variations, changes, and projects.
  • The goal is to minimise the reactive workload through good maintenance. The execution of all tasks are to be of a high standard, performed safely and professionally. Note that construction, major structural repairs, repair of electronic and complex medical equipment is beyond the scope of this position.

Key Capabilities

Planned Preventative Maintenance Tasks

  • Produce and manage PPM plans via the helpdesk software package (CAFM system), in line with our contractual obligations, noting any changes in legislation or regulation.
  • Perform PPM Tasks issued via Helpdesk. This could be outside of normal working hours.
  • Ensure PPM tasks are completed in line with our performance obligations.
  • Plan PPM Tasks to ensure a practical and efficient approach, minimising downtime and considering access, tools, cost, competence to complete task and parts availability.
  • Escort contractors as and when required. This could be outside of core hours.
  • Inspect sub-contractor work and ensure any corrective actions are appropriately followed up.
  • Complete job sheets/close jobs in an accurate and timely manner. Record accurately any results or comments.
  • Assist other members of the team as required or instructed by line management.

Reactive Maintenance

  • Ensure FM duties are completed in line with service level agreed.
  • Support FM Team technically.
  • Perform reactive tasks (reported by the customer to the helpdesk). Priority dictated by service level agreement.
  • Initial attendance – assess and estimate time and materials required to resolve.
  • Plan for sub-contractors to attend when required.
  • Complete job sheets in an accurate and timely manner. Record accurately any results or comments.
  • Participation in the On-Call Rota is required.

Proactive Maintenance

  • To proactively note any tasks that have not been reported yet should be dealt with.
  • Participate in routine site walks with line management to discuss and record any potential defects/issues.
  • Record any observation, issue on the task list, or share any observation with the line management for further investigation.
